Preview
The Serie B mid-table clash between Sudtirol and Padova presents a fascinating battle between two sides separated by just three points. While the market installs Sudtirol as slight favourites at home, the historical data and recent patterns suggest the value might lie with the visiting underdogs.
Sudtirol have built a reputation as the division's draw specialists, with six of their last ten matches ending level. Their recent 1-0 victory away to Empoli, a side averaging 1.70 points per game, was a notable scalp and part of an improving trend that has seen them lose just twice in ten. However, their home form tells a different story: just one win in their last four at home (a 2-1 victory over struggling Spezia) and a 25% home win rate overall. They are solid, conceding only 0.70 goals per game on average, but they struggle to turn draws into wins, scoring a mere 0.75 goals per game at home.
Padova, sitting three places and three points above their hosts, arrive with a curious Jekyll and Hyde profile. Their last four away games have yielded two wins and two defeats—a 2-1 victory at Reggiana and a 1-0 win at bottom-half Pescara, but losses to promotion-chasing Palermo and Mantova. This 50% away win rate in that short sequence contrasts with their overall inconsistency. Crucially, history heavily favours the visitors in this fixture. In eight previous meetings, Padova have lost just once, and at Sudtirol's ground, they remain unbeaten in three visits (one win, two draws).
The head-to-head record screams caution for Sudtirol backers. With five draws in eight clashes, including a 1-1 stalemate earlier this season, a tight, low-scoring affair is the most common outcome. Both teams share identical points-per-game averages (1.20) over their last ten, but Padova boasts superior underlying numbers, including better shot accuracy (42% vs 31%) and significantly more possession (50.8% vs 40.8%).
